These babies have special needs when they are born because of the fact that they make their care different than full-term infants. Therefore, they begin their lives after delivery in a neonatal intensive care unit (NICU). This care provides an atmosphere of les stress, and gives the baby the warmth that it needs. It also provides nutrition and protection for it to properly grow and develop. Warmth is a major need for premature babies because they are mostly born with the lack of baby fat, that maintains their body temperature. They put the babies in an incubator or radiant warmers to keep their body temperatures normal. The babies are also cared for in nutrition because they grow at a faster rate than normal babies and their digestive systems are not fully developed.
